There are 6! Permutations called hexagrams were used in China in the I Ching (Pinyin: Yi Jing) as early as 1000 BC.. Al-Khalil (717-786), an Arab mathematician and cryptographer, wrote the Book of Cryptographic Messages.It contains the first use of permutations and combinations, to list all possible Arabic words with and without vowels.. $9.99. A typical combination lock for example, should technically be called a permutation lock by mathematical standards, since the order of the numbers entered is important; 1-2-9 is not the same as 2-9-1, whereas for a combination, any order of those three numbers would suffice. 21.
